TV themes more popular than hymns at funerals
TV theme tunes and pop songs are now more popular than traditional hymns at funerals, a new survey reveals, reports Ananova.
A survey of 30,000 funerals conducted last year found that hymns were now the most popular requests at only 35% of services.
My Way by Frank Sinatra was the most popular, followed by Wind Beneath My Wings by Bette Midler and Time To Say Goodbye by Andrea Bocelli and Sarah Brightman.
Priests reject one in 10 requests, including for AC/DC's Highway To Hell and Another One Bites The Dust by Queen.
